Wilford Hall is beginning to move some of their units to Brooks Army Medical Center at Ft. Sam Houston so you may have to drive over there for certain types of medical care. You are going to want to arrive at Wilford Hall at least 30 minutes prior to your appointment just so you can find a parking spot. If you are pregnant, get there even earlier because you will probably have to walk from the very back.

I found the OB/GYN care to be excellent. You can request to have a midwife or only see one Nurse Practitioner if you would like. I highly suggest that route. You can also be apart of a centering group, which would be a good idea for anyone who is having their first baby or is newly pregnant AND brand new to Lackland/Kelly. We thought the Labor/Delivery area was incredibly nice and didn?¢‚Ǩ‚Ñ¢t have any problems. You are assigned one nurse the whole time you are laboring, and there are techs that do your IV/take your vitals. Some of those techs are in training. You are also initially checked by a resident before you see the doctor that will be delivering you. Just remember that it is a training facility for both the Army and Air Force medical units. Because I didn?¢‚Ǩ‚Ñ¢t have any complications and our baby was fine they released me within 24 hours. Everyone was incredibly nice!

Now Pediatrics is a different story?¢‚Ǩ¬¶you rarely see the same doctor twice. They have a lot of civilian doctors that are, in my view, past their prime and are just working there to get a government retirement check. If you don?¢‚Ǩ‚Ñ¢t see one of them, then you are pawned off on a resident. We have been seen by two excellent residents, but they are generally gun shy of children and have no idea what to do with you and your child. I have also found that we get treated nicer when my husband comes with us in uniform. You will see a lot of people in uniform meeting their spouses for check up at the peds clinic. I met one woman who had been waiting over 6 months to try and get tubes in her daughters ears. Her daughters ear drums had ruptured twice in that 6 month time span and the pediatrician was dragging his feet. The ER isn?¢‚Ǩ‚Ñ¢t any better, the wait time is ridiculous because they treat all of the trainees first, and then get to you. One resident told me I was dumb for asking him how we could prevent my son (who was 8 months old at the time) from getting pneumonia, and also proceeded to tell us that he had other more important patients to attend to.

For all military/spouse check ups you have to go to Kelly Clinic and in order to even get an appointment to any place you have to call the appointment line. Make sure your husband/wife tells you what ?¢‚Ǩ?ìteam?¢‚Ǩ¬ù you are on so you can make your appointment over at Kelly. Oh, and don?¢‚Ǩ‚Ñ¢t bother calling the clinic directly, they will never answer the phone.
